Vertical Integration
To maintain this volume, we utilize a vertically integrated manufacturing model. From mold making and outsole pressing to upper lasting and final packaging, most processes are handled in-house. This reduces our dependence on third-party subcontractors, minimizes lead times, and allows for tighter quality control at every station.
Quality Control at Scale: The “Zero-Defect” Philosophy
Many buyers fear that high volume leads to low quality. At [Your Company Name], our “Quality First” protocol is built into the assembly line itself, not just at the end of it.
- Pre-Production Testing: Every batch of raw material—from the tensile strength of the laces to the abrasion resistance of the sole—is tested in our on-site laboratory before production begins.
- In-Line Inspections: We employ “Rovers”—specialized QC officers who monitor specific segments of the assembly line to catch errors in real-time.
- Final 100% Check: Every single pair of shoes is manually inspected for glue residues, stitching alignment, and symmetry before being boxed.
- Third-Party Audits: We regularly welcome international inspection firms such as SGS, Intertek, and BV to audit our batches, maintaining a transparent record of excellence.
